T-cell acute lymphoblastic leukemia (T-ALL) accounts for approximately 10-15% of childhood ALL, with its incidence increasing during the adolescent and young adult (AYA) period. The Japan Children’s Cancer Group (JCCG) and the Japan Adult Leukemia Study Group (JALSG) conducted the ALL-T11/T-ALL-211-U clinical trial in newly diagnosed T-ALL patients under 25 years of age. CONCLUSION: Both traditional and blended E-learning improved students’ chest x-ray interpretation skills. However, the study found that the group receiving electronic training showed more noticeable positive changes, significantly increasing students’ self-confidence. CONCLUSIONS AND RELEVANCE: In this prespecified secondary analysis of a cluster randomized clinical trial, postdischarge ED visits decreased with the CATCH program, highlighting the potential of hospital-based addiction consult services to address needs of patients with opioid use. This study investigated the efficacy of clustered care delivered via an online platform for adult atopic dermatitis patients. Ninety-eight atopic dermatitis patients from the Second Hospital of Hebei Medical University (May 2022-May 2024) were randomly assigned to a study group (online clustered care) or a control group (routine care), with 49 in each. CONCLUSIONS AND RELEVANCE: In this randomized clinical trial, the intervention group experienced a significant decrease in bulimia symptoms compared with the control group, supporting the effectiveness and acceptability of the therapist-guided ICBT program.
